The 'All-Star Stats' section in Dirt Rally 2.0 refers to the performance metrics of vehicles within the game. These stats are crucial for players to understand which cars are best suited for different race types and conditions. The primary stats provided for each vehicle are Top Speed, Acceleration, and Drivability, each rated on a scale of 1 to 10.
Vehicle Stats Breakdown:
- Top Speed: Indicates the maximum speed a vehicle can achieve. A higher rating means a faster top speed.
- Acceleration: Measures how quickly a vehicle can reach its top speed. A higher rating signifies quicker acceleration.
- Drivability: Represents how easy the car is to control, especially on challenging terrain. A higher rating suggests better handling and maneuverability.
